MAOA , maltreatment, and gene–environment interaction predicting children's mental health: new evidence and a meta-analysis

TL;DR: These findings provide the strongest evidence to date suggesting that the MAOA gene influences vulnerability to environmental stress, and that this biological process can be initiated early in life.

Bullying Victimization Uniquely Contributes to Adjustment Problems in Young Children: A Nationally Representative Cohort Study

TL;DR: Prevention and intervention programs aimed at reducing mental health problems during childhood should target bullying as an important risk factor, even after controlling for preexisting adjustment problems at 5 years of age.

Birthweight predicts IQ: Fact or artefact?

TL;DR: The contention that birthweight could be a target for early preventive intervention to reduce the number of children with compromised IQ is supported, as well as new evidence that the mechanism can be narrowed to an environmental effect during pregnancy.
